As a plugin author, confirm your integration handles the new structured payload: status, environment, and rollout percentage are now separate fields rather than a single message string. Bots parsing the old free-text format will silently show stale statuses, so update matchers and test against the sandbox channel on Corvane staging. Announcements for canceled rollouts now fire a distinct event — subscribe to it explicitly. Record the build you validated against using the token that appears below.

session token of taguf-fafop = htk14_d9cbf74e1cdbce

Subject: Key rotation — DigestHub batch scheduler

Team,

The DigestHub service key used by the batch email digest scheduler rotated this morning per quarterly policy. Old key is revoked as of 09:00. Scheduling jobs will fail until configs are updated. No other services affected. Audit trail is in the rotation log. The new key for DigestHub is below.

service key, hahaf-hahag: qvz7-0frcibk

The old mapper still owns writes to the
# ledger tables, so this client must stay read-only until the Marrowgate cutover
# completes. Do not swap connection pools here without checking the shadow-write
# comparison job first; mismatches page the storage rotation. Retries are capped
# at three because the legacy layer double-commits on timeout. The client
# authenticates against the internal Ferrowell service, and its key is set
# directly below.

app token of fajop-fahif = qvz4-AnML

## Service Accounts — VramScope Profiler

VramScope polls GPU memory stats via the `gpuprof-svc` account. Do not reuse this account for trace uploads; that goes through `traceq-svc`. Rotation is quarterly, owned by the Kernel Tools pod. If profiling jobs start returning 403s, check the account status in Haldor first. The profiler daemon reads its key from config at startup. Current key for gpuprof-svc is:

gateway credential: vxb3-p91